菜鸟科技网

搭建网站要哪些知识

搭建网站所需知识详解

搭建网站要哪些知识-图1
(图片来源网络,侵删)

基础概念与规划

(一)明确网站目的和目标受众

在着手搭建网站之前,必须清晰地确定其存在的意义以及面向的人群,是要创建一个用于展示企业形象的官方门户、销售产品的电商平台,还是分享个人创作的内容博客等,不同的用途决定了网站的设计风格、功能模块及内容重点,深入了解目标受众的特点,如年龄范围、兴趣爱好、消费习惯等,有助于精准地满足他们的需求,提高用户体验,比如针对年轻人的网站可能更注重时尚感和互动性,而面向商务人士的网站则需突出专业性和高效性。

网站类型 示例 主要目的 目标受众特征
企业官网 苹果公司官网 品牌宣传、产品展示与技术支持 关注科技产品、追求高品质生活的消费者及行业合作伙伴
电商网站 淘宝 商品交易 具有购物需求的广大网民,涵盖各年龄段和地域
个人博客 韩寒博客 思想观点分享、文学创作发布 对文学艺术感兴趣、喜欢阅读深度文章的人群

(二)规划网站结构与布局

合理的结构能让访客轻松找到所需信息,常见的有树形结构(首页 分类页面 详情页)、扁平化结构(减少层级,方便快速导航)等,布局方面要考虑页面元素的摆放位置,包括头部(通常放置logo、导航栏)、主体内容区、侧边栏(可放热门推荐或广告)、底部(版权信息、友情链接等),通过原型设计工具(如Axure)可以先绘制出草图,直观呈现页面流程和交互效果,便于后续开发团队理解和实现。

技术选型与工具使用

(一)前端开发技术

  1. HTML(超文本标记语言):作为网页的基础骨架,定义了文字、图片、链接等元素的结构和语义,学习者需掌握各种标签的用法,如<h1> <h6>分级,<p>表示段落,<img>插入图像等,并了解如何设置属性来控制样式和行为。
  2. CSS(层叠样式表):负责美化页面外观,实现字体、颜色、背景、边框、间距等视觉效果的设计,它支持选择器精准定位要修饰的元素,还能利用盒模型进行布局调整,通过flexbox或grid系统可以创建响应式的网格布局,使网站在不同设备上都能良好显示。
  3. JavaScript:为网页添加动态交互功能,如表单验证、菜单展开收起、轮播图切换等,借助jQuery等库可以简化代码编写,而现代ES6+语法提供了更多高级特性,如箭头函数、模板字符串、解构赋值等,提升开发效率和代码可读性。
技术名称 作用 学习要点
HTML 构建网页基本结构 熟悉常用标签及其属性,遵循语义化原则编写代码
CSS 美化页面样式 掌握选择器、盒模型、响应式设计技巧,熟练运用各种样式规则
JavaScript 实现交互逻辑 理解DOM操作、事件处理机制,学习常用API和框架用法

(二)后端开发技术

根据项目需求选择合适的后端语言和框架,Python的Django或Flask简洁易用,适合快速迭代;Java的Spring Boot功能强大且稳定,常用于大型企业级应用;Node.js基于JavaScript运行时环境,前后端统一语言开发便利,数据库管理系统也至关重要,关系型数据库MySQL适用于结构化数据存储,非关系型数据库MongoDB擅长处理半结构化或无模式数据。

后端技术栈 优势 适用场景
Python + Django/Flask 语法简单,丰富的第三方库支持,开发效率高 初创项目、小型应用、数据分析类网站
Java + Spring Boot 性能卓越,安全性好,社区活跃度高 金融系统、电信运营商平台、大型电商后台
Node.js + Express 异步I/O模型带来高并发处理能力,适合实时应用 聊天室、在线协作工具、实时监控仪表盘

(三)网站建设工具与平台

对于初学者或希望快速建站的用户来说,有许多便捷的工具可供选择,WordPress是一款流行的开源CMS(内容管理系统),提供大量主题和插件,无需编写太多代码就能搭建功能丰富的网站;Wix和Squarespace则是拖拽式的可视化建站平台,操作简单,适合非技术人员使用,但如果追求高度定制化和性能优化,还是建议采用传统的代码开发方式。

搭建网站要哪些知识-图2
(图片来源网络,侵删)

设计与美学原则

(一)色彩搭配

色彩能够传达情感和氛围,影响用户的心理感受,主色调应符合品牌形象,辅助色用于区分不同板块或强调重要元素,红色代表热情活力,常被餐饮娱乐行业选用;蓝色给人冷静专业之感,多见于科技公司网站,同时要注意对比度适中,确保文字清晰可读,避免过于刺眼的颜色组合造成视觉疲劳。

(二)字体选择

合适的字体能增强内容的可读性和美感,衬线字体显得正式稳重,适合正文阅读;无衬线字体简洁现代,多用于标题和按钮文字,还要注意字体大小的层次分明,通过加大关键信息的字号吸引注意力,保持整体排版的和谐统一。

(三)图标与图片运用

高质量的图标和图片可以提升网站的视觉吸引力,矢量图标可无限缩放不失真,常用于功能按钮标识;真实照片能营造真实感和信任度,但要注意版权问题,在使用图片时,应进行适当的压缩优化,以减少加载时间,同时添加alt属性方便搜索引擎识别。 创作与管理

(一)文案撰写

优质的文案是吸引用户停留的关键,无论是产品介绍、新闻资讯还是服务说明,都要语言通顺、逻辑清晰、富有吸引力,运用故事化的手法讲述品牌故事或用户案例,更能引起共鸣,合理运用关键词有助于SEO优化,提高网站在搜索引擎中的排名。

搭建网站要哪些知识-图3
(图片来源网络,侵删)

(二)多媒体素材整合

除了文字外,还可以融入视频、音频等多媒体元素丰富内容形式,产品演示视频让用户更直观地了解功能特点;背景音乐可以为特定场景增添氛围,不过要注意文件大小控制,避免影响页面加载速度。

更新维护

定期更新网站内容可以保持新鲜感,吸引回头客,建立内容日历规划发布节奏,及时清理过期无效的信息,鼓励用户参与评论互动,收集反馈意见不断改进内容质量。

测试与上线部署

(一)功能测试

全面检查网站的各项功能是否正常工作,包括链接跳转是否正确、表单提交是否成功、购物流程是否顺畅等,可以使用手动测试结合自动化测试工具(如Selenium)提高效率,确保没有遗漏任何潜在的错误。

(二)兼容性测试

由于用户使用的浏览器种类繁多,需要进行跨浏览器兼容性测试,保证在不同主流浏览器(Chrome、Firefox、Safari、Edge等)下都能正常显示和使用,同时还要关注移动设备的适配情况,采用响应式设计确保在手机上的良好体验。

(三)性能优化

优化网站的加载速度至关重要,压缩合并CSS/JS文件、启用缓存机制、使用CDN加速静态资源分发都是有效的手段,通过GTmetrix等工具监测网站性能指标,持续改进直到达到理想状态。

(四)域名注册与主机选择

选择一个易记且与品牌相关的域名,然后根据预算和流量预估选择合适的主机服务提供商,共享主机成本较低但资源有限,独立服务器性能强大但价格较高,云主机则兼具灵活性和扩展性,完成域名解析后,将网站文件上传至服务器即可正式上线运营。

相关问题与解答

问题一:我没有编程基础,也能搭建自己的网站吗? 解答:当然可以!现在有很多可视化建站平台(如Wix、Squarespace)和开源CMS系统(如WordPress),它们提供了丰富的模板和拖拽式的编辑界面,即使你不懂编程也能轻松创建出一个美观实用的网站,不过如果想要实现更复杂的功能或高度定制化的设计,学习一些基本的前端开发知识会很有帮助。

问题二:如何提高网站的搜索引擎排名? 解答:SEO是一个长期的过程,主要包括以下几个方面:一是做好关键词研究,合理分布在网站的标题、描述、正文等内容中;二是优化网站结构,确保页面之间的链接清晰合理;三是持续更新高质量原创内容;四是获取外部链接,与其他权威网站建立合作关系;五是注意网站的加载速度和移动端适配性,综合运用这些策略可以逐步提升网站在搜索引擎中的

分享:
扫描分享到社交APP
上一篇
下一篇